Downspout reattachment services involve securing or reinstalling downspouts that have become loose or detached from a building’s gutter system. Over time, weather conditions, age, or improper installation can cause downspouts to shift or fall away from the fascia or foundation. Service providers inspect the existing downspouts, identify the areas where attachments have failed, and reattach or secure the components properly. This process helps ensure that rainwater is directed away from the property’s foundation, preventing potential water damage and maintaining the overall integrity of the gutter system.
Many common problems can be addressed through downspout reattachment. When downspouts are loose or detached, water can spill directly onto the siding, windows, or foundation, leading to issues like basement flooding, foundation erosion, or wood rot. Additionally, detached downspouts can cause water to pool around the property, attracting pests or creating muddy areas near the home. Reattaching downspouts helps restore proper drainage, reduces the risk of water-related damage, and keeps the exterior of the property looking neat and well-maintained.

The overview below groups typical Downspout Reattachment proj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Chillicothe,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for reattaching downspouts range from $150-$400 for routine fixes on individual sections. Many local contractors handle these jobs within this range, which covers most standard repairs. Fewer projects fall into the higher end of this band unless additional work is needed.
Moderate Replacements - Reattaching multiple downspouts or replacing damaged sections usually costs between $400-$1,200. These projects are common for homeowners needing to restore proper drainage without a full system overhaul. Larger or more complex jobs tend to push into higher tiers.
Full Downspout System Reattachment - For complete reattachment or extensive repairs across a property, costs can range from $1,200-$3,000. Many local service providers handle these projects efficiently within this range, with some larger or more detailed jobs reaching higher prices.
Complete System Replacement - Full replacement of downspouts and related components can exceed $3,000, with larger, more intricate projects sometimes reaching $5,000 or more. These are less common but necessary for extensive damage or outdated systems requiring significant upgrades.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
